  • Roxon has launched its flagship Flex Titan multitool, a modular device that expands on the company’s reputation for versatility. The Titan comes pre‑loaded with a robust set of tools-including pliers, scissors, a saw, file, chisel, rope cutter and bottle opener-while offering slots for interchangeable implements from both Roxon’s Flex and Phantom Blade ecosystems. Users can swap out nearly any function for dozens of alternatives, with larger tools occupying multiple slots. The handle also hides a slim pen, providing an analog backup for situations where digital signatures are unavailable. The release underscores Roxon’s focus on adaptability and preparedness in a single, competitively priced package.
